hbuilder怎么团队开发

首页 / 常见问题 / 低代码开发 / hbuilder怎么团队开发
作者:低代码开发 发布时间:12-13 17:50 浏览量:8073
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

HBuilder是一款智能的Web开发IDE,它支持团队开发。它可以实现代码的版本控制,团队成员可以同时进行开发并进行版本合并,大大提高了开发的效率和质量。HBuilder的团队开发主要涉及到以下几个方面:版本控制、代码合并、团队协作、代码审查、项目管理、团队通讯。下面我将以版本控制为例,详细介绍一下HBuilder如何进行团队开发。

一、版本控制

HBuilder支持Git和SVN这两种版本控制系统。版本控制是团队开发的基础,它可以记录每一个版本的修改,方便开发者回溯和查看代码的修改历史。版本控制也可以防止代码的冲突,当多个开发者同时修改同一份代码时,版本控制系统可以帮助开发者合并代码,或者提示开发者代码有冲突需要解决。

1. Git支持

HBuilder内置了Git的支持,开发者可以直接在HBuilder中进行Git的操作,如提交代码、拉取代码、推送代码等。HBuilder还提供了Git的图形化界面,使得开发者可以更直观地查看代码的修改历史。

2. SVN支持

除了Git,HBuilder也支持SVN。SVN是一种集中式的版本控制系统,它适合团队规模较大,需要集中管理代码的团队。HBuilder提供了SVN的插件,开发者可以在HBuilder中直接进行SVN的操作。

二、代码合并

代码合并是团队开发的一个重要环节,当多个开发者修改了同一份代码时,需要将代码合并到一起。HBuilder提供了代码合并的功能,它可以自动或手动地合并代码,防止代码的冲突。

1. 自动合并

HBuilder可以自动合并代码,当开发者提交代码时,如果没有冲突,HBuilder会自动将代码合并到主分支。

2. 手动合并

当代码有冲突时,HBuilder会提示开发者需要手动合并代码。开发者可以在HBuilder中查看代码的冲突,然后选择保留哪个版本的代码。

三、团队协作

HBuilder支持团队协作,它提供了团队管理的功能,如项目管理、成员管理、权限管理等。

1. 项目管理

在HBuilder中,开发者可以创建项目,然后邀请团队成员加入项目,共同进行开发。HBuilder还支持项目模板,开发者可以根据项目模板快速创建项目。

2. 成员管理

HBuilder支持成员管理,项目管理员可以添加或移除项目成员,也可以设置成员的权限。成员的权限包括读写权限和管理权限,读写权限决定了成员是否可以修改代码,管理权限决定了成员是否可以管理项目。

四、代码审查

代码审查是保证代码质量的重要手段,HBuilder提供了代码审查的功能。开发者可以提交代码审查,然后其他成员可以对代码进行审查,提出修改建议。

1. 提交审查

当开发者完成代码的修改后,可以提交代码审查。在提交审查时,开发者需要填写审查的描述,说明修改的原因和修改的内容。

2. 审查反馈

其他成员可以在HBuilder中查看代码审查,然后对代码进行审查,提出修改建议。开发者可以根据审查的反馈修改代码,然后重新提交审查。

五、项目管理

HBuilder提供了项目管理的功能,开发者可以在HBuilder中管理项目,如创建项目、删除项目、修改项目的设置等。

1. 创建项目

在HBuilder中,开发者可以创建项目,项目可以是空的,也可以从模板创建。创建项目后,开发者可以邀请团队成员加入项目。

2. 删除项目

开发者可以在HBuilder中删除项目,删除项目后,项目的所有数据都会被删除。

3. 修改项目设置

开发者可以在HBuilder中修改项目的设置,如项目的名称、描述、权限等。

六、团队通讯

HBuilder支持团队通讯,开发者可以在HBuilder中进行实时的聊天,分享代码和文档。

1. 实时聊天

HBuilder提供了实时聊天的功能,开发者可以在HBuilder中进行实时的聊天,讨论项目的问题和进度。

2. 代码分享

HBuilder支持代码分享,开发者可以在HBuilder中分享代码,其他成员可以查看和评论代码。

3. 文档分享

HBuilder支持文档分享,开发者可以在HBuilder中分享文档,其他成员可以查看和评论文档。

以上就是HBuilder如何进行团队开发的详细介绍,希望对你有所帮助。

相关问答FAQs:

1. HBuilder如何进行团队开发?
HBuilder是一款强大的跨平台开发工具,用于开发HTML5应用程序。如果您想与团队一起使用HBuilder进行开发,可以按照以下步骤进行操作:

  • 如何设置团队协作环境? 您可以使用版本控制系统(如Git)来管理团队协作环境。每个团队成员都可以克隆项目仓库,并将更改推送到共享仓库中,以实现团队协作。
  • 如何分配任务和角色? 在团队开发中,您可以使用项目管理工具(如Jira或Trello)来分配任务和角色。通过创建任务和指派责任人,团队成员可以清楚地知道自己的职责和进度。
  • 如何进行代码审查? 为了确保团队开发的代码质量,您可以定期进行代码审查。团队成员可以相互检查彼此的代码,并提供反馈和建议,以便改进代码质量和一致性。
  • 如何进行沟通和协作? 在团队开发中,沟通和协作是非常重要的。您可以使用团队聊天工具(如Slack或Microsoft Teams)来进行实时沟通,并使用在线协作工具(如Google Docs或Microsoft Office 365)来共享文档和协同编辑。

2. HBuilder团队开发中如何管理代码冲突?
在团队开发过程中,可能会出现代码冲突的情况,为了解决这个问题,您可以采取以下措施:

  • 如何避免代码冲突? 在团队开发中,最好的方式是团队成员在独立的分支上进行开发,并定期合并主分支的更新。这样可以降低代码冲突的风险。
  • 如何解决代码冲突? 如果发生代码冲突,团队成员可以使用版本控制工具提供的合并工具来解决冲突。这些工具可以帮助您比较和合并不同版本的代码,并手动解决冲突。
  • 如何进行代码合并和测试? 在解决代码冲突后,团队成员应该进行代码合并,并进行测试以确保应用程序的稳定性。通过使用自动化测试工具,可以更容易地发现和修复潜在的问题。

3. HBuilder团队开发中如何保证代码质量?
在团队开发中,保证代码质量是非常重要的,以下是一些方法可以帮助您实现这一目标:

  • 如何进行代码审查? 团队成员可以相互进行代码审查,以确保代码符合编码标准和最佳实践。通过检查代码逻辑、命名规范和注释等方面,可以提高代码质量。
  • 如何进行单元测试? 单元测试是一种测试代码的方法,可以帮助您验证代码的正确性和可靠性。团队成员可以编写单元测试用例,并在代码提交之前运行这些测试用例。
  • 如何进行性能优化? 在团队开发中,团队成员可以进行性能优化,以提高应用程序的性能和响应速度。通过使用性能分析工具和优化代码,可以提高应用程序的质量和用户体验。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

什么软件研发公司好用一点
12-17 18:14
软件研发公司有哪些
12-17 18:14
软件研发公司会计怎么做账
12-17 18:14
软件研发公司生产流程
12-17 18:14
软件研发公司怎么做账
12-17 18:14
软件研发公司安全生产
12-17 18:14
精诚mes软件研发公司叫什么
12-17 18:14
mes软件研发公司叫什么
12-17 18:14
mes生产管理系统软件研发公司
12-17 18:14

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流